Woman dealing with divorce, custody arrested for courthouse vandalism

Jacksonville, FL —

One woman now in custody for vandalizing the new Duval County Courthouse.

The Jacksonville Sheriff’s Office says 35-year-old Audrey Dostie was seen spray painting the walkways up to the courthouse last night.  There was also graffiti on the columns.  In all, there was a mix of broken hearts, the letter A and angry words to the judges.

Dostie is in the middle of a divorce and custody case, and our new partner Channel 4 says her husband has filed a restraining order against her for domestic violence.

The graffiti was cleaned up this morning through pressure washing and paint.

Police say Dostie also tagged the corporate headquarters of her husband’s business.
